The friendly between Brazil and Panama, scheduled for May 31, 2026, is being seen as a crucial opportunity for the Seleção Canarinho to fine-tune its tactics and integrate players. With the World Cup approaching, every minute on the pitch becomes vital for building a cohesive and competitive team.

One of the key players to watch in the match is Neymar, who brings his skill and experience to the attack. His ability to create plays and finish with precision will be essential for breaking down the Panamanian defense. Alongside him, Vinícius Júnior, with his explosive pace and dazzling dribbles, could be a lethal weapon on the flanks.

In midfield, Casemiro will continue to serve as the team's defensive pillar. His ability to disrupt opposing plays and initiate quick counterattacks will be vital for controlling the match. Next to him, Bruno Guimarães could offer an interesting dynamic, balancing defense and offensive opportunities.

Defensively, the Seleção is expected to adopt a cautious yet flexible approach. The backline, led by Thiago Silva, will need to neutralize Panama's attacks, which, despite being less renowned, have shown considerable growth in recent years. Communication and organization will be key to avoiding surprises.

In terms of tactics, it is anticipated that coach Carletto will employ a system that favors ball possession, pressing Panama in their own half. The idea is to dictate the game and force the opponent to adapt to the Brazilian style, using short passes and constant movement to destabilize the opposing defense.
